Casual and Iconic Eats
When it comes to laid-back dining experiences, Midtown Houston shines brightly.
- Little Woodrow’s Midtown: A local favorite, this bar is perfect for catching a game with friends, enjoying craft beers, or challenging fellow patrons to cornhole games. Located at 2306 Brazos St, it's the place to unwind any day of the week.
- District 7 Grill: Known for its lively atmosphere, District 7 Grill serves everything from fresh seafood to flavorful vegetarian options. Popular for their Kobe Beef Burger, they offer a taste of Houston’s best flavors without breaking the bank.
- Christian’s Tailgate Bar & Grill: This sports bar serves classic American food but takes it up a notch with Southern-inspired choices like fried catfish. The Buffalo Ranch Burger is a must-try!
- Luigi’s Pizzeria: For those craving pizza, Luigi's brings the authentic New York experience to Houston. Their coal-fired oven ensures that each slice bursts with flavor, particularly with the Supreme Pizza.
